Transaction 65758fe8dff26de371bad16eaed9050312b2e25d883f932e3ba05f177a3cd9fd
1 Input
1 Output
-
65758fe8dff26de371bad16eaed9050312b2e25d883f932e3ba05f177a3cd9fd:0
- value
- 236831
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f52cc7a50c0f7783116f3d59b89efbd298186987 OP_EQUAL
- address
- 3Q3P7uF9wP9aZNJHwr4xctcQw5ac6nXAE7